Description
In this class, I will teach you how to design a minimal geometric scene in Blender.
Blender is a great piece of 3D software and is really easy to get started with for amateurs and professionals. Most importantly blender is free and open-source and is a registered organization that helps people around the world create mind-blowing digital art, backed by one of the biggest artist communities on the internet.
We will first use the simplest geometric shapes, edit them using the modelling tools, then lay them out in the scene and light them, then go on to use a colour palette and shaders to set the materials and finally render our artwork as an image.
